I've been on the pill(tri-cyclen) steady for three months now but only this month i've found some changes. I'm just curious if alarm bells that ring to the tune of "pregnancy" should be ringing instead of "minor side effects."

i've just noticed in the past week a very distinct difference in the consistency and even the odour of my vaginal discharge. My discharge is greater in amount and varies throughout the day, however the colour is consistent white or clear. The odour will disappear after a bath but be back within hours. My boyfriend and sister who I share a washroom and occasionally pants with hasn't noticed so I may just be crazy but I never really had much of an odour before.

Additionally i've felt nauseous occasionally but haven't thrown up, or experienced it always at the typical morning hours.

I managed to miss one pill, I made up for it by taking another, but then missed the one at the scheduled time right after and I believe I had unprotected sex 3 days later (because i'm a genius like that... *sighs*)

should I be worried about pregnancy? And if so would an over the counter method of testing be suitable since my estrogen levels may be higher due to the pill?

Hi. I've had a lot of pregnancy scares on the pill, because it makes you feel like you're pregnant even when you're not. You said you missed the pill a couple times, so I would buy a first response test. The higher level of estrogen in your system will have no effect on the pregnancy test. Good luck!

Well, an unsually odor on the vaginal discharge...Isn't really a sign or symptom of pregnancy...Are you sure you didn't get an std or something? Well...If you are sure then maybe you just have these minor infection..You may want to check with you gyne too about that prob even if you found out that you are not preggy...You can buy first response or those early pregnancy test..They can detect pregnancy like 7-10 days after conception
